Consequences of Contaminated Food
The Food and Beverage industry must be careful that food is cooked with clean utensils. It is because if the food contains bacteria, it can lead to illnesses.
The Center for Disease Control has estimated that in the US, 3000 people expire every year from diseases caused due to dirty food. In addition, food recalls can damage the company, which has spent so much on its production.
In cases such as these, F&B companies suffer losses of millions. Therefore, manufacturing elearning is crucial to prevent such extensive damage. Recalls of food batches have even been common in the case of meat and poultry products, especially since 2013. In 2021, the FDA recalled the packed onions from the market after they were linked with salmonella infection in some states. Recently, peanut butter batches were called off from the market because 4 out of 5 people complained of illnesses after consuming it. After testing, a salmonella strain was found in them. Hence, the packaged food should be stored in proper materials and at the proper temperature before the sale.

Clean machines for packaging:
Since the food products are packed through machines, they must be cleaned regularly. If they are not, problems can be caused by dirty food. Hence, the plant employees must be trained to clean machines and maintain a schedule. The cleaning records should also be maintained, so no problems are caused later if any inspection happens.
Extra care should also be taken when the food is being packed, like the workers should have washed their hands because if they have not, especially after excretion, it can lead to contact with feces that contain salmonella. For this purpose, packaging equipment should be washed regularly to avoid contamination of processed food with feces.
